Rupert & Hound shares the Seaport waterfront strip with its neighbours, and the name fits: dogs are welcome at the outdoor tables, right on the boardwalk with the Tamar in front of you.
The dog setup. Bring your dog to the outdoor dining area, where there is level access straight off the Seaport boardwalk and room to settle a leashed dog beside the table. Staff are accommodating, but bring your own bowl for water rather than counting on one being to hand.
Good to know. The kitchen leans into fresh, locally sourced seafood and contemporary Australian dishes, and the mood is casual and family-friendly. It is a sit-down meal rather than a quick stop, so come when you have time to linger.
Getting there. Address is 30 Seaport Boulevard. Public parking is available within the Seaport precinct, with more street parking nearby along the river. It is a short, flat walk from the city via the Tamar footbridge.
Nearby with the dogs. The Seaport boardwalk runs flat along the riverbank for an easy walk, and the wider Tamar River parklands offer longer routes if you want to stretch the legs after the meal.
When to go. Fine weather makes the outdoor tables, so pick a clear day and arrive before the main rush for the best chance at a settled, roomy spot.
